Accessed column -- what triggers it to change the date

Could someone provide information about what the column titled "Accessed" keeps track of and what triggers it to change.
  • Also -- why do some entries not have an accessed date? Is it possible they were entered/accessed before this column was available?
  • The "Accessed" column/field is filled with the current date/time when an item is added from the web. You can add/modify it at any later point.

    Items that weren't imported from the Web don't have accessed dates: that could be manual entry or import of metadata.

    If you just want to keep track of when you added (or last modified) items, you want the Date Added/Date Modified columns (which do what their names suggest and can't be changed)
